WebIn nonwoody plants, turgor pressure supports the plant. If the plant cells become hypertonic, as occurs in drought or if a plant is not watered adequately, water will leave the cell. Plants lose turgor pressure in this condition and wilt. Figure 3.27 The turgor pressure within a plant cell depends on the tonicity of the solution that it is ... This creates a high pressure potential (Ψp), or … humanistic theory maslow\u0027s hierarchy of needsWebApr 28, 2024 · The turgor pressure exerted by the vacuole pushes outward on the cellulose in the cell wall. The strong cellulose fibers are wound tightly around each other to create a strong cell wall. When the walls of many turgid cells push against each other, a plant can gain a rigid form.
